The scheme is an Australian Government funded initiative. For children born or adopted from 1 July 2025 it provides for a legal entitlement of up to 24 weeks of paid parental leave at the minimum wage rate. Parental leave and superannuation

The government announced on the 7th of March 2024, that from 1 July 2025 it will pay superannuation on government funded Parental Leave Pay which will be administered by the ATO. This measure is now law.

The lump sum superannuation contribution will be paid following the end of each financial year in which government funded Parental Leave Pay was paid.

The ATO will make the first payments from July 2026.
